AN ACT to amend and reenact sections 61-16.1-11, 61-16.1-15.1, and 61-16.1-59 of the North Dakota Century Code, relating to the joint exercise of powers of joint water resource boards, mandating the formation of joint water resource boards for projects affecting two or more counties, and proceedings to confirm special actions.
